Maximizing Home Value Through Staging

Home staging is key in real estate, changing how buyers see a property. Done right, it makes a house look its best, boosting its value. The National Association of Realtors says staged homes sell 73% faster than unstaged ones.

This shows how important a good first impression is. Buyers decide quickly, often in seconds.

Importance of Home Staging

Staging is a smart move when selling a home. It can increase sale prices by 5-20%. This makes homes more appealing in a competitive market.

Using techniques like decluttering and neutral colors helps buyers see the space’s possibilities. Homes that look good are less likely to need price cuts. This keeps their value high and increases the chance of selling at the asking price.

Staging Tips from Real Estate Experts

Experts suggest several staging tips to make a home more marketable. Start with high-quality photos. Homes with attractive images get more interest and showings.

Focus on key areas like the living room, kitchen, and main bedroom. These are what buyers care about most. Use natural light and neutral decor to make the home feel welcoming. This helps buyers connect emotionally with the space.

Studies show 81% of buyers’ agents believe staging improves buyers’ opinions. This highlights its role in selling a home.

Setting the Right Listing Price

Setting the right price starts with analyzing comparable sales. Agents often do a Comparative Market Analysis (CMA). This includes 10 to 12 recently sold properties nearby.

For example, prices in a recent CMA ranged from $575,000 to $690,000. The average was around $621,318. An accurate price can attract up to 60% of buyers. Pricing 10% to 15% below market value can increase this to 90%.

Analyzing Comparable Sales

Comparing sales helps realtors make smart pricing decisions. When homes stay on the market too long, buyers may offer 5% to 10% less. On the other hand, strategic pricing can lead to bidding wars.

This can drive the sale price higher than the initial listing. Realtors often adjust prices to stay competitive. They consider seasonal trends and buyer behavior.

Understanding Realtor Fees and Commissions

When selling a home, it’s key to know about Realtor fees and commissions. These costs usually fall between 5% and 6% of the home’s price. For instance, a $250,000 home might cost around $12,500 in commissions. A $1,000,000 home could see commissions of $50,000.

Sellers need to understand these numbers to budget properly.

Typical Fees for Real Estate Services

In 2023, the average Realtor commission was 5.49%. Most states charge between 5% and 6%. Traditionally, the commission is split between the seller’s and buyer’s agents, each getting about 2.5%.

Starting in August 2024, sellers will have more say in these commissions. This change could lead to better deals for them.
